Table 4.
miRNAs encapsulated in VSMC-EVs regulate in the process of VC.
| miRNA | EVs origin | Stimulation | Expression | Function | References |
|---|---|---|---|---|---|
| miR-92b-3p | Rat VSMC | Curcumin | Up | Inhibited VC | (163) |
| miR-204-5p | Calcifying HVSMC | Melatonin | Up | Inhibited VC | (165) |
| miR-211-3p | Calcifying HVSMC | Melatonin | Up | Inhibited VC | (165) |
| miR-19b-3p | MOVAS-1 | β-GP and pyruvic acid | Up | Further researched required | (174) |
| miR-19b-3p | Descending thoracic aorta | Cystic kidney disease | Up | Further researched required | (175) |
| miR-92b-5p | MOVAS-1 | β-GP and pyruvic acid | Up | Further researched required | (174) |
| miR-92b-5p | Descending thoracic aorta | Cystic kidney disease | Up | Further researched required | (175) |
| miR-24-3p | Descending thoracic aorta | Cystic kidney disease | Down | Further researched required | (175) |
EVs, extracellular vesicles; VSMC, vascular smooth muscle cell; HVSMC, human vascular smooth muscle cell; VC, vascular calcification; β-GP, β-glycerophosphate.
